STATE v. SIMPSON

Nos. 20016, 20017 and 20018.

158 Ohio App.3d 441 (2004)

2004-Ohio-4690

The STATE of Ohio, Appellee, v. SIMPSON, Appellant.

Court of Appeals of Ohio, Second District, Montgomery County.

Decided September 3, 2004.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Mathias H. Heck Jr., Montgomery County Prosecuting Attorney, and Natalia S. Harris, Assistant Prosecuting Attorney, for appellee.

Jay A. Adams, for appellant.


GRADY, Judge.

{¶ 1} Defendant, Martha Simpson, appeals from her conviction for arson and the aggregate sentence of three years that the trial court imposed for that offense and for two prior offenses after it revoked community-control sanctions that had been imposed for those offenses.
